Python通义千问VLLM推理部署源码教程

版权申诉
0 下载量 40 浏览量 更新于2024-11-06 收藏 431KB ZIP 举报
资源摘要信息:"本资源包名为'python实现通义千问VLLM推理部署项目源码(优质项目).zip',包含了用于实现通义千问VLLM推理部署的Python源代码。项目已经过严格的调试,能够确保运行无误,适用于学习和开发使用。该资源可以作为学术上的实践项目,包括但不限于期末课程设计、课程大作业以及毕业设计等,具有很高的学习和借鉴价值。 标签方面,该项目与Python编程语言、通义千问VLLM推理部署紧密相关,并且被明确标注为相关源码,此外,它还被适当地关联到教育场景中的课程设计用途。 从文件名称列表中可以看到,该项目的命名是'qwen-vllm-master',表明这是一个主版本的项目文件夹,其中'qwen'可能是一个特定的项目名或代码库名称,而'vllm'则指的是Large Language Models(大语言模型),通常在自然语言处理(NLP)领域中有着广泛的应用。 关于通义千问VLLM推理部署的具体知识点,以下是一些可能与之相关的技术要点: 1. Python编程:通义千问VLLM推理部署项目使用Python语言实现,因此首先需要掌握Python的基础语法、数据结构、函数、模块等编程知识点。 2. 大语言模型(VLLM):VLLM是Large Language Models的缩写,指的是大规模的深度学习语言模型。这些模型通常能够处理自然语言理解、生成等任务,通义千问VLLM可能是一个专门针对中文语言的模型。 3. 推理部署:推理指的是将训练好的机器学习模型应用于新的输入数据上,以产生预测或分类结果。在本项目中,部署可能涉及到将模型部署到服务器或云平台上,以便于进行实时或大规模的数据处理。 4. 模型优化:在部署模型的过程中,开发者可能需要对模型进行优化,以提高其运行效率和准确性。这可能包括模型压缩、剪枝、量化等技术。 5. 机器学习库:为了实现VLLM推理部署,项目可能使用了一些流行的Python机器学习库,比如TensorFlow、PyTorch、Keras等,这些库提供了丰富的工具和函数支持深度学习模型的构建和训练。 6. 版本控制:由于资源文件夹名为'master',这暗示项目可能使用了Git作为版本控制系统。学习和使用Git对于项目的持续开发和团队协作是必不可少的技能。 7. 学术应用:由于项目被指定适用于课程设计和毕业设计,那么它也可以作为学术研究的参考,尤其是与自然语言处理相关的研究领域。 8. 代码调试和测试:项目代码经过严格调试,并保证能够运行,意味着开发者需要熟悉编写单元测试、集成测试以及使用调试工具来确保代码的质量和功能的正确性。 由于项目代码的具体内容没有详细展开,以上只是对可能涉及的知识点进行的一般性描述。在实际应用中,开发者可能还需要掌握更多的细节知识,例如如何处理自然语言数据、如何训练深度学习模型、如何优化模型性能等。"